I. INTRODUCTION

About APPEN

The Asia Pacific Pharmacy Education Network (APPEN) is a member-driven society of schools of

pharmacy within the Asia Pacific region. The network was founded to enhance education and

research in pharmacy and pharmaceuticals by establishing mutual and beneficial

interrelationship among the society members. The member of the network stretches in a number

of countries such as Indonesia (Universitas Airlangga, Universitas Gadjah Mada, Institut Teknologi

Bandung), Malaysia (Management & Science University, Universiti Sains Malaysia), Thailand

(Chulalongkorn University and Burapha University), Philippine (University of the Philippines,

University of Santo Tomas, University of the Immaculate Conception) and Japan (Josai University

and Josai International University). In 2019, the network aims to expand its collaboration by

inviting Mahidol University Thailand and Universiti Brunei Darussalam into the team.

Overview of the International Joint Symposium

The 2019 international joint symposium is one of the initiatives of the network to achieve its

objective. The current event is joining two international conferences which ‘marks the second

joint symposium held under the network initiatives. The first joint symposium was held in Japan

and organized by Josai University and Josai International University in 2018. The current

international joint symposium is conducted in Surabaya Indonesia and organized by Faculty of

Pharmacy Universitas Airlangga in colaboration with Halal Center of Universitas Airlangga.

Background

The changing landscape of healthcare and pharmacy, the advancement of technology and

societal needs have influenced the way pharmacy is taught and practiced. It is therefore not

surprising that innovation in teaching pharmacy, improving students’ capabilities and managing

educational institution e.g. a faculty or a school of pharmacy increasingly becomes important

subject of discussion among pharmacy education stakeholders. The attempts to enhance the

quality of education by schools of pharmacy is not only limited at the phase at which students

learn in schools, but it spans to which students work or practice as professional. Beyond this

continuum, schools of pharmacy also shoulder burden as an agent of change in terms of

research excellence and social contribution. Therefore, finding the most effective and

comprehensive approach is the holy grail in pharmacy education.

At the same time, development of halal pharmaceuticals and cosmetics system in tandem with

growing awareness towards halal concept cannot be disregarded. The requirement of halal

pharmaceuticals and cosmetics is underlined in the policy documents in a number of countries

reflecting the potential and benefits of halal system. Accordingly, halal concept is indeed

recognized and increasingly accepted as one of the standards in pharmacy and healthcare

industries. The implementation of halal, however, is not without

IV. VENUES AND DATES

Date : 8 – 9 October 2019

Venue : Faculty of Pharmacy Airlangga University Campus C, Surabaya Indonesia

Surabaya is the second largest city in Indonesia and is famous as the “city of green and flowery

parks” which decorates the city landscape within the past ten years. Surabaya recently won the

2018 Guangzhou International Award for urban innovation in the online popular city category

beating a number of other popular cities across the globe. Surabaya is also known as the hub of

commerce for the eastern part of Indonesia while striving to maintain the values of multiple

ethnicities and culture of its citizen. This leaves a fascinating experience of a mixed modern and

traditional lifestyle between the labyrinth of city lanes and corners.

The symposium will be held at the new 10 levels building of the Faculty of Pharmacy Airlangga

University. The venue amplifies the energy and enthusiasm of the APPEN network and capitalizes

potential benefits regarding the objectives of the symposium. The faculty is only 20 minutes from

Gubeng Surabaya Station, 1 hour from Surabaya International Airport and accessible from any

destinations.

The plenary talks are given in the pharmacy hall which provides 500 seats at most. Eight other

rooms each of which can provide 50 seats are reserved for parallel sessions. A sufficient space

for poster and demo presentations nearby the pharmacy hall are also reserved for the

symposium.
